Themehigh’s journey began in 2015, while our team was working closely with WooCommerce stores and solving real merchant problems every day. We experienced the platform’s limitations firsthand, not as outside observers, but as developers dealing with the same challenges store owners faced.
It started with a checkout pain point. Store owners needed more control over their checkout experience, but the default setup did not always support the level of customization their business required. That challenge led us to build our first plugin, a WooCommerce checkout solution, a practical solution created from a real store need.
As we worked with more WooCommerce stores, we began seeing the same kinds of friction appear across different parts of the shopping experience. Product pages lacked the personalization customers expected, variation options appeared as plain dropdowns that did little for conversions, post-purchase emails felt like system notifications, checkout flows often overwhelmed more than they converted, and payment or subscription setups depended on workarounds.
Those real store frustrations became the foundation for ThemeHigh’s product journey. What began as one solution for a checkout problem has grown into 13+ WooCommerce products trusted by store owners across 130+ countries.
That hands-on experience still shapes how we build today. We don’t create plugins from the outside in. We start with WooCommerce problems our team has seen, felt, and understood, then build reliable products that solve them in a practical, lasting way.
